BrightEdge is continuing to scale a world-class Sales Development Team to help expand our customer portfolio. Sales Development Representatives are responsible for sourcing, qualifying, and setting new customers demos for the Senior Sales Team to close.
As a Sales Development Representative at BrightEdge, you will develop search engine marketing knowledge through mentorship and our sales training program. All of our SDR’s are on a defined promotional track to an Account Executive position.
Core Responsiblities
- Develop and execute on cold calling and email campaign strategies to qualify potential customers as a match for our SaaS technology
- Qualify outbound opportunities and develop a strong demo pipeline for Account Executives via phone and email communications
- Meet weekly and monthly qualified opportunity goals to ensure company revenue objectives are met
- Complete advanced sales and SEO certifications
- Empower and assist leading Fortune 1000 companies with SEO technology
- Learn and maintain in-depth knowledge of the BrightEdge technology, industry trends, and competition
What it Takes to be Successful
- Bachelor's degree with a strong academic background required
- Passion for technology and possess a high level of integrity
- Strong communication, analytic, and listening skills, with a positive approach
- Self-starter and hardworking, with a track record of success and drive for achievement
- Sales training, pre-call planning, or salesforce.com software experience is a plus
